Description
The NAT Port Mapping Protocol (NAT-PMP) is the direct concurrent to the
UPnP IGD specification: it provides a way to do NAT traversal and it's
part of the Bonjour protocol specifications.
libnatpmp is an attempt to make a portable and fully compliant
implementation of this protocol for the client side. It is based on
non-blocking sockets and all calls of the API are asynchronous.
